This publication features the
Lotus 72, covering the first three of the six seasons in which the Lotus 72 was kept racing. A single-seater that, from the head of Colin Chapman,
reinvented the concept of competition vehicles, with side-mounted radiators, a sharp design, and a torsion bar suspension. A car in which Chapman took the concept of "the lighter, the faster" to the extreme.
250 essential photos of the time, with 100 of them in color, from Joe Honda's personal archive, for lovers of detail, or simply for fans of Formula 1, covering different races of the
seasons between 1970 and 1972.
Most of the texts are in Japanese, with some partial translations in English.
